Job Overview

Seeking an experienced Supervisor to join our Stamping Process Development Team:

 

Responsibilities include leading a team of Die Technicians and Die Makers in Process Development for Launch of Progressive Stamping for internal production.

 

Limited production runs are necessary to meet customer requirements or support internal Assembly Department requirements.

 

Creates measurable goals, tracks performance and frequently communicates performance results with Direct reports. Performs end of year performance assessments for direct reports. Manages weekly workload and overtime needed to meet timing needs. Supports Apprenticeship Instructor with training opportunities. Works with team to ensure all safety standards are maintained throughout development process. Assigns equipment and technician resources to achieve Die Build Timeline and customer requirements. Works with maintenance to ensure all equipment follows PM program. Helps define continuous improvement plan to reduce lead time, costs and increase process performance. Identifies and requests necessary tools and consumables to support Die Technician Works with direct reports to build an individual development plan to enhance career development and match talent to business needs. Participates in Strategy Development with Engineering Lead, Design Lead and Department manager, leads technical team in Strategy Execution. What your background should look like: 10+ Years of production experience in a high-volume automotive connector stamping environment 2-4 Years of experience developing new Dies and Stamping processes Demonstrated Motivational and Leadership skills Strong working knowledge of: Steels, carbides, and coatings used in cutting and forming tooling Stamping press functions and operations (Bruderer controllers a Plus) Programming of vision systems and camera technology Laser welding processes Project leadership experience, with strong organization and project management skills Knowledge of Statistical Process Control and Lead Manufacturing Competencies Motivating OthersManaging and Measuring WorkBuilding Effective TeamsValues: Integrity, Accountability, Inclusion, Innovation, TeamworkSET : Strategy, Execution, Talent (for managers)
